#751492 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#751492 is composed of 45.9% red, 7.8%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.9% cyan, 86.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.7% black. It has a hue angle of 286.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.9% and a lightness of 32.5%. #751492 color hex could be obtained by blending #ea28ff with #000025.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#751492

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060108 is the darkest color, while #fcf6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#751492

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#564d59 is the less saturated color, while #7f01a5 is the most saturated one.
